Subject: Key rotation for Sweepo — heads up!

Hi! Welcome aboard. Quick note before you dig into the retention work: we rotated the credentials for Sweepo, our data-retention sweeper that prunes stale records nightly across the Larkfield clusters. The old key stopped working this morning, so if your local runs fail with a 401, that's why. Update your env config before the next sweep window at 02:00. Nothing else changed — same endpoints, same scopes. The new key is below.

API key for yagag-fawif: zpat4_Gful

# Gross-Margin Review — Manager Access Only

Q2 margins across Tellhurst branches averaged 34.1%, down 2.3 points, mainly from raw-material costs on the Oakfen line. Corrective measures: renegotiated haulage rates, tightened branch-level discount authority, and a revised pricing ladder effective next month. Branch managers should review their variance reports before the Thursday call. The confidential planning context appears immediately below.

internal memo for tagag-hawif: Wenaxox Foods is in early talks to buy Joraxax Holdings for about $107.4 million. The Soreth launch date is January 8, and nothing goes to the press before then. Legal wants the Belaxax Works term sheet withdrawn before July 8.

## Reconnect Limits

The Pulsewire gateway had a bug where clients reconnected in a tight loop after a dropped socket, exhausting the connection quota within seconds. We now enforce exponential backoff with jitter on the client SDK and a per-IP cap on the broker. The current tuning constants for backoff and quota enforcement are listed below.

tuning constants:
BUDGETS = {
    "holok": 995,
    "fenys": 1003,
    "eliiel": 433,
    "pelox": 727,
    "gorwyn": 193,
}

### Runbook — Thankerly receipt mailer release

Quick steps for shipping Thankerly, the donation-receipt mailer. Drain the send queue first, then deploy during the low-traffic window — donors get cranky about duplicate receipts. Smoke-test with the sandbox org before flipping traffic. Rollback is one command, don't overthink it. Every artifact has to be signed or the deploy gate bounces it. Sign with the current deploy key:

rollout seal: bky4_V7oo